Conn. Gen. Stat. § 22a-606: Provision of final notice to chief executive officer of municipality.

The chief executive officer of a municipality, or his designee, may provide the owner or operator of a facility suspected of a violation of the Emergency Planning and Community Right-to-Know Act with the initial, second and final notice of any such violation.
